There are many different forms of motivation for undergoing breast augmentation surgery. Common reasons are to enhance size, create symmetry, to improve appearance or to reconstruct. The following provides general information on how to prepare for the day of your breast augmentation surgery. Bear in mind, these guidelines are no substitution for the recommendations of a qualified plastic surgeon.
Schedule a Consultation to Prepare for Breast Augmentation Surgery
A consultation is necessary prior to breast augmentation, during which you can describe your expectations. As breast augmentation surgery is customized for each patient, the consultation is an interactive process between you and the surgeon. Direct communication is essential for the success of your surgery.
Preparing for the Day of Your Breast Augmentation Surgery: Deciding on Implants
The cosmetic surgeon will conduct a medical examination, evaluating your overall health and the condition of your breasts and skin. Based on the results, the surgeon will guide you in determining an appropriate course of treatment. You will need to decide on the type, size, shape and profile of the breast implants. For patients with sagging breasts, a breast lift may be recommended in addition to breast augmentation surgery.
There are two types of breast implants approved by the FDA: saline and silicone. Saline implants have a silicone rubber casing and filled with a saline solution similar to your body chemistry. Silicone implants are filled with silicone gel. The implant casing may be smooth or coarse. The surgeon will explain the details for each.
During the consultation, you will also learn the breast augmentation surgery cost. Cost varies for each individual, and depends on geographic location and the surgeon’s expertise. Ask your cosmetic surgeon about financing options.
Breast augmentation can be performed in an outpatient facility or hospital setting. The procedure may require general or local anesthesia. It’s important to know the type of anesthesia in order to prepare for the day of your breast augmentation surgery.
Understand the Benefits and Limitations of Breast Augmentation Surgery
Breast Augmentation can improve appearance and restore confidence. It can also provide lasting benefits. However, realistic expectations are essential.
Your breasts will continue to change with time. There is also a chance that the implants will need to be removed or replaced. Regular examinations are necessary to evaluate the condition of your breasts and implants.
Understand the Risks Associated With Breast Augmentation Surgery
All surgeries involve some degree of risk. Understanding the risks associated with breast augmentation will help you prepare for the day of surgery. Potential complications may include excessive bleeding, infection and reaction to the anesthesia. Sometimes breast augmentation can result in nipple sensitivity or numbness. In rare cases, implants can leak or rupture.
Prepare for Your Breast Augmentation Surgery Weeks in Advance
You will receive detailed instructions on how to prepare for breast augmentation surgery. You will be advised on certain medicines, vitamins, food and drink. For those who smoke, the surgeon will likely insist that you stop at least two weeks prior to surgery. Post surgical indications will also require no smoking.
Preparing the Day Before Your Breast Augmentation Surgery
The goal is to create a peaceful environment for returning home following surgery. Take care of last minute errands and fill all prescriptions. Stock the shelves with plenty of food and rent some favorite movies.
Arrange for a friend or relative to escort you home following breast augmentation surgery. Due to anesthesia, you will be unable to drive. It might also be a good idea to have someone around to assist you for the first few days.
The Day of Your Breast Augmentation Surgery
Wear loose clothing on the day of your breast augmentation surgery. Once the procedure is complete, you will be given a list of post-operative instructions. It’s important that you follow instructions carefully to ensure proper recovery.
